Boyd Cycling has expanded its wheel trade-in program to include any wheelset of any brand and in any condition for the month of October. Consumers can send Boyd Cycling their used wheels – Boyd covers the shipping – and get a trade-in deal of 20% off any Boyd wheelset model in any category: cyclocross, gravel, road or mountain.
As a 13-year old junior racer, founder and company namesake, Boyd Johnson bought his first road bike earning money by shovelling driveways in the harsh Western New York winters. Moving through the riding ranks, he often received help from older riders in the form of training, advice and even equipment – all of which left a lasting impression. In effort to give back in the same spirit, Boyd Cycling is introducing its trade-in program ‘where young aspiring cyclists are the real winners’.
“The trade-in is open to wheels of any condition, but we really want to encourage people to trade in wheels that are in rideable condition,” said company owner Boyd Johnson. “There are so many junior riders throughout the country who could use a set of wheels, even if those wheels are not the latest and greatest. We have contacts with development teams and shops throughout the country and are thrilled that, together with our customers and our dealers, we can all help aspiring cyclists.”
The October trade-in program expands on the standard trade-up program that was previously limited to Boyd Cycling wheels only. The new program invites riders to send in any wheelset in any condition – using a prepaid shipping label – for a fresh set at 20% off. All wheels will receive quality control, and if deemed in good condition with no cracks, dings or dents will be donated to a junior rider in need of equipment.
Wheels can be traded in directly through Boyd Cycling’s Greenville, SC facility or through the company’s dealer network. Boyd’s Trade in for Juniors started on October 1st and runs through the entire month.
